Well, the weekend was wonderful. Our trip to Granville, Tennessee was absolutely grand. We had so much fun, saw so many things, met a lot of the characters from the I Love Lucy shows and the Andy Griffith Show. Saw the police cars, the jail, etc. We saw several skits from I Love Lucy and they were so funny. The actor and actress who played the parts were fantastic. There were lots of cars from that era as well as farm equipment, stores and buildings. Most were ones that belong there and people live in the houses and run the stores and restaurants, We weren’t crazy about the food as we just had hamburgers, but everything else was top drawer. We all had a good time and think it is well worth the trip there. It took about two hours to get there, but then, we stopped for donuts at a very good bakery, then saw where Tammy went to the University. So pretty, calming and nice. The one shop that I went into and thoroughly enjoyed was the “Aunt Bees Farmhouse. There were quilts hanging and folded and laying. All different and all so pretty. There were packages of quilt pieces that you could buy and sew together yourself, as well as patterns and “beginner” packages for children. The layout was something. There were pin cushions and everything else that one might need for sewing. In one of the big back rooms were sewing machines, ready to sew. The owner held classes twice a week. i asked for a business card and the owner said that she was out of them at present but she is on the web if interested.
